Virtual developer team in India

Building High-Performing Virtual Developer Teams in India

With the rise of remote work, businesses of all sizes are now able to tap into the global talent pool. India is a particularly attractive destination for remote workers, thanks to its large pool of qualified developers and its relatively low cost of living.

However, building a high-performing virtual developer team in India is not without its challenges. Cultural differences, time zone discrepancies, and communication barriers can all make it difficult to manage a remote team effectively.

Why build a virtual developer team in India?

There are many benefits to building a virtual developer team in India, including:

  • Access to a large pool of qualified developers:

India has a large pool of qualified developers with experience in a wide range of programming languages and technologies.

  • Cost savings:

The cost of hiring and managing developers in India is typically lower than in other developed countries.

  • Increased flexibility:

Hiring remote developers gives you more flexibility to scale your team up or down as needed.

  • Diversity and inclusion:

Building a virtual developer team in India can help you to create a more diverse and inclusive workforce.

Benefits and challenges of building a remote workforce

Benefits:
  • Increased flexibility for employees
  • Reduced overhead costs
  • Access to a wider pool of talent
  • Improved employee morale and productivity
Challenges:
  • Communication and collaboration challenges
  • Time zone differences
  • Cultural differences
  • Security and compliance concerns

How to build a high-performing virtual developer team in India

Hiring the right people

The first step to building a high-performing virtual developer team is to hire the right people. When hiring remote developers, it is important to consider the following factors:

  • Skills and experience:

Make sure that the candidates you are interviewing have the skills and experience that you need for your project.

  • Cultural fit:

It is important to hire remote developers who are a good cultural fit for your team and your company. This means finding people who share your values and your work ethic.

  • Communication skills:

Remote developers need to have excellent communication skills. They should be able to communicate clearly and concisely, both in writing and verbally.

  • Availability:

Make sure that the candidates you are interviewing are available to work during your team’s working hours.

Onboarding and training

Once you have hired your remote developers, it is important to onboard and train them effectively. This will help them to get up to speed quickly and start contributing to your team as soon as possible.

  • Create a detailed onboarding plan:

This plan should outline all of the steps that new employees need to take to get up to speed, such as setting up their accounts, accessing resources, and meeting their teammates.

  • Provide regular feedback and coaching:

It is important to provide regular feedback and coaching to your remote developers. This will help them to improve their skills and develop their careers.

  • Invest in training and development:

Investing in training and development will help your remote developers to stay up-to-date on the latest technologies and trends.

Communication and collaboration

Communication and collaboration are essential for any team, but they are especially important for remote teams. When working remotely, it is important to use the right tools and technologies to stay connected and collaborate effectively.

Here are some tips for communication and collaboration with remote developers:

  • Use a variety of communication tools:

There are a number of different communication tools available, such as Slack, Zoom, and Microsoft Teams. Choose a tool that works for your team and your needs.

  • Establish regular communication channels:

Set up regular communication channels, such as daily standup meetings and weekly check-ins. This will help to keep everyone on the same page and ensure that projects are on track.

  • Use asynchronous communication tools:

Asynchronous communication tools, such as email and GitHub, can be helpful for communicating with remote developers in different time zones.

Team building and culture

It is important to build a strong team culture with remote employees. This will help them to feel connected and engaged, and it will also make it easier to collaborate and work together effectively.

Here are some tips for team building and culture with remote developers:

  • Organize regular virtual team building activities:

There are a number of different virtual team building activities that you can organize, such as online games, trivia nights, and virtual happy hours.

  • Create a sense of community and belonging:

Create opportunities for remote developers to connect with each other and with the company culture. This could involve setting up a company blog or forum, or organizing regular social events.

Performance management and engagement

Performance management and engagement are essential for any team, but they are especially important for remote teams. When working remotely, it is important to have a clear system in place for setting goals, providing feedback, and managing performance.

Here are some tips for performance management and engagement with remote developers:

  • Set clear goals and expectations:

Make sure that all of your remote developers have clear goals and expectations for their roles. This will help them to stay focused and motivated.

  • Provide regular feedback:

Provide regular feedback to your remote developers. This will help them to improve their performance and develop their careers.

  • Recognize and reward good performance:

It is important to recognize and reward good performance from your remote developers. This will help to keep them motivated and engaged.

Hire virtual developer team in India

Constructing a high-performing virtual developer team in India offers access to a vast reservoir of skilled professionals at a cost-effective rate. Nonetheless, it’s crucial to acknowledge the challenges that may arise, including communication hurdles, time zone disparities, and cultural differences. Enhancing your prospects for success in forming and supervising a high-achieving virtual developer team in India can be achieved through the engagement of an EOR service provider. They can adeptly manage the administrative and legal facets of recruiting and overseeing remote employees in India, mitigating potential obstacles.

    Looking to Hire Talent in India?

    Our Expert Consultants Always Ready to Help You.